Junior Cloud Support Engineer
Location: Tijuana, BC, Mexico 

Teradata is looking for a Cloud Support Engineer to join Teradata Global Support Organization supporting customers using the industry-leading data analytics software platform to uncover real-time business intelligence at scale in Cloud, On-Premise, and anywhere in between. We are looking for colleagues with engaging personalities, a passion for excellence in technology, customer focus, and great problem-solving skills.

What You’ll Do

The Cloud Support Engineer is responsible for managing Teradata’s as-a-Service offering in the public cloud (AWS/Azure/GCP). The successful candidate will have delivery responsibilities in the areas of cloud network administration, security administration, deployment, provisioning, environment optimization, third-party software support, On-premise to Cloud migration support to on-site teams, implementation of Security Best Practices, and analyzing the partner compatibility.

The ideal candidate is a highly motivated, and creative Cloud Support Engineer, ready to contribute to Teradata's success.

Key Responsibilities

  • Manage and support mission-critical/24x7 public cloud environments for multiple customers
  • Backup, Archive, and Recovery execution of the cloud-based data warehouses
  • Throughput monitoring, load balancing, improving the overall system health by optimizing the key public cloud resources
  • Working with distributed teams
  • Real-time troubleshooting and problem resolution
